Conteúdo: |
Ruminant livestock production is an expanding sector in Brazil and accounts for more than 70% of the national methane (CH4) emission. As most of the livestock is raised on pastures, grazing management is the pivotal factor affecting animal production and CH4 emission efficiency. However, actual mitigation potential of grazing management on enteric CH4 emission is poorly documented. We report here the results from various grazing experiments conducted in South Brazil between 2011 and 2014 on the relationships between grazing management, vegetation structure and quality, grazing behaviour, enteric methane emission and animal production. |
